Squatwatch scans the internal registry for typo-squatted package names. Cron runs hourly; alerts go to the Pinefold channel. The Levenshtein threshold lives in scanner.toml — don't lower it below 2. Quarantined packages land in the holdpen bucket and need two maintainer approvals to release. If the signing vault seals itself after a node restart, unseal it from the bastion before the next scan window. The unseal prompt expects the recovery passphrase written below.

recovery phrase for fajeg-kawep: druix-gorius-briax-ulaeth-fraox-lammir-pelox-jormir-pelwyn-julir

Hi team,

Before I hand off the 3.2 release, please note the humidity sensor drift reported on Verdana controllers in the Elmbrook trial site. Drift exceeds 4% after roughly ten days of continuous operation; firmware 3.2.1 adds an automatic recalibration cycle every 72 hours. Support should advise growers to install 3.2.1 and trigger a manual recalibration once. The hotfix bundle must be verified before distribution, so I'm including the signing key used for the 3.2.1 packages below.

release key, fahof-yagap: bky3_m5d

Handover — Pria to Oswin

Hey, the Marwick proctoring queue is mostly stable now. Exam sessions enqueue fine, but the retry worker occasionally double-flags webcam drops — I muted the dupes in Larchboard. Watch the consumer lag after 9am spikes. Audit trail is clean, nothing scary for your review. To unlock the queue admin console, the recovery passphrase is right below.

vault phrase of tagag-yadup = ralys-caseth-novys-istael

**Changelog — TumbleBay locker access**

Defaults changed in release 4.2. Unlock grace period shortened, one-time codes now expire faster, and the fallback PIN flow is disabled unless explicitly enabled. Expect tickets from customers at the Harwick Street site who relied on the old timings. Point them to the retrieval FAQ. The new default configuration ships as follows.

service settings:
[druix]
host = druix.zemvargrid.example
user = druix_svc
database = druix_prod